Understanding Opioid Overdose
Opioids suppress breathing. Opioid overdose occurs when opioids suppress the respiratory system to the point where breathing stops or becomes inadequate to sustain life.
Death results from oxygen deprivation. Without intervention, overdose leads to death from lack of oxygen. The brain can be damaged within minutes without oxygen.
The toxic drug supply increases risk. Street drugs contaminated with fentanyl and its analogues are far more potent than traditional heroin, making overdose more likely and harder to predict.
Anyone using opioids is at risk. While some factors increase risk—using alone, returning to use after tolerance loss, mixing drugs—anyone using opioids can overdose, especially given supply contamination.
How Naloxone Works
Naloxone blocks opioid receptors. Naloxone is an opioid antagonist that binds to opioid receptors and displaces the opioids causing overdose, rapidly reversing respiratory depression.
Effects are temporary. Naloxone's effects last 30-90 minutes, while opioid effects may last longer. Multiple doses may be needed, and monitoring after reversal is essential.
Naloxone works quickly. Injected naloxone typically works within minutes; nasal spray takes slightly longer. Rapid response is critical in overdose.
Naloxone is safe. Naloxone has no effect on people without opioids in their system. There's no potential for abuse and minimal side effects beyond precipitating withdrawal in opioid-dependent individuals.
Naloxone Administration
Injectable naloxone is widely available. Naloxone for intramuscular injection has been available for decades and is distributed through many harm reduction programs.
Nasal spray improves accessibility. Naloxone nasal spray requires no injection skills, making it more accessible for laypeople to administer in emergency.
Training improves effectiveness. While naloxone can be administered without training, training in recognizing overdose, administering naloxone, and providing follow-up care improves outcomes.
Rescue breathing provides oxygen. Along with naloxone administration, rescue breathing provides oxygen that overdose has depleted while waiting for naloxone to take effect.
Expanding Naloxone Access
Pharmacy distribution reaches many. Naloxone available without prescription at pharmacies enables broad access for anyone who might witness overdose.
Harm reduction programs distribute naloxone. Programs serving people who use drugs distribute naloxone directly to those most likely to witness or experience overdose.
Community distribution reaches beyond traditional settings. Libraries, community centers, workplaces, and other community settings can host naloxone distribution to reach broader populations.
First responder distribution ensures availability. Police, firefighters, and paramedics increasingly carry naloxone, ensuring availability when they respond to overdose calls.
Leaving naloxone at known overdose locations. Some programs leave naloxone kits in locations where overdoses commonly occur, ensuring availability at the point of need.
Take-Home Naloxone Programs
Programs equip those likely to witness overdose. Take-home naloxone programs provide kits to people who use drugs and their family members, friends, and others likely to be present during overdose.
Training accompanies distribution. Effective programs include training in overdose recognition, naloxone administration, and emergency response.
Resupply ensures continued readiness. Programs that make resupply easy ensure people who use their naloxone can get replacement kits.
Evidence supports effectiveness. Research shows that take-home naloxone programs reduce overdose deaths in communities where they operate.
Barriers to Naloxone Use
Stigma discourages carrying naloxone. People may not want to be seen as drug users by carrying naloxone, even though anyone might encounter an overdose.
Fear of legal consequences inhibits response. Witnesses to overdose may hesitate to call for help or administer naloxone due to fear of arrest or prosecution.
Good Samaritan laws provide protection. Laws protecting those who call for help during overdose from prosecution encourage calling 911 and providing assistance.
Lack of awareness limits use. People who don't know naloxone exists, how it works, or where to get it can't use it. Public awareness campaigns address this barrier.
Cost can be barrier in some contexts. Where naloxone isn't provided free, cost can be barrier to access, particularly for those with limited resources.
Beyond Naloxone: Comprehensive Overdose Prevention
Naloxone reverses overdose but doesn't prevent it. While essential for response, naloxone addresses overdose after it happens rather than preventing it.
Supervised consumption prevents fatal overdose. Sites where people use drugs under supervision ensure that overdose is witnessed and immediately addressed, preventing death.
Drug checking reveals contamination. Services that test drugs for dangerous adulterants help people avoid the most contaminated supply.
Safe supply eliminates poisoning risk. Providing pharmaceutical alternatives to street drugs addresses contamination at source.
Not using alone ensures witness presence. Programs that help people avoid using alone ensure someone is present to respond if overdose occurs.
Overdose Prevention Education
Recognizing overdose enables response. Education about overdose signs—pinpoint pupils, slow or stopped breathing, unresponsiveness, blue lips—enables recognition.
Response training builds confidence. Training in responding to overdose—stimulating the person, calling 911, administering naloxone, rescue breathing—builds confidence to act.
Risk reduction education prevents overdose. Information about factors that increase overdose risk—using alone, mixing substances, returning to use after abstinence—helps people reduce risk.
